How did you get into sustainable fashion?

Sustainable fashion has kind of always been a part of my life naturally. I remember my first backpack being from a second-hand shop, it was kelly green and it said Panama on it, I would love to find that bag again! I also started my fashion career working at American Apparel, at the time the company produced sustainably in the U.S. and was vertically integrated so I got to learn about the entire production process working there. By the time PASSPORT was started I had already been in the sustainable fashion industry for over seven years so to build a business in this space was a no-brainer. mariaz1

How would you describe your personal style?

Every year I kind of have a small theme I try to dress by, 2019 for me was all about early 90s Versace inspired prints and jewelry. This year I have been inspired by the model off duty look of both legacy supermodels and my current favorites, like Doutzen Kroes. Besides that, I generally have been sticking to classic colors and stripes and always heels!

Go-to spots to get dressy in Austin for GNO?

Dylan and Wylde for an amazing eye-catching, unique and well-fitting outfit. I would add to that outfit by checking out some of my favorite vintage shops like Lo-Fi or Blue Velvet for a great complimentary piece like a jacket or a unique bag. For jewelry, I would visit Vada's studio for some amazing earrings or a vintage ring and finally, for shoes, I would get heels at By George.
